Counter-Unmanned Aerial System (C-UAS) Market Overview and Key Insights:
The global Counter UAS market size reached USD 1,875.4 Million in 2024 and is expected to register a revenue CAGR of 25.8% during the forecast period.

Rising demand for advanced C-UAS technologies in response to rapidly evolving Unmanned Aircraft System (UAS) threats is driving market revenue growth of the Counter-Unmanned Aerial System (C-UAS) market. Security agencies and critical infrastructures worldwide are facing the growing threat of drone strikes. According to the Institute for Economics and Peace (IEP), in 2023, drone strikes accounted for over 3,000 fatalities, representing just under 2% of all combat-related deaths.
In response, there is growing demand for next-generation C-UAS solutions that can detect, track, identify, and neutralize unauthorized drones in real time. Government initiatives, such as the U.S. Department of Homeland Security’s Science and Technology Directorate (S&T) program, play a critical role by testing and validating anti-drone technologies.
Market Drivers:
Governments and defense departments of several border-disputed countries are allocating increased budgets to strengthen national security, which as a result driving the demand for Counter-Unmanned Aerial System (C-UAS). According to the Stockholm International Peace Research Institute (SIPRI), in 2023, globally military expenditure reached USD 2,443 billion. The ongoing conflict in Ukraine, as well as escalating geopolitical tensions in Asia, Oceania, and the Middle East, are contributing to increases in global military spending in 2023-24.
Government is prioritizing the development of indigenous technologies and forging international defense partnerships to deploy both kinetic and non-kinetic C-UAS systems. This increase in strategic defense investments is driving growth for Counter UAS solution providers and accelerating the modernization of national defense infrastructures globally.
Market Opportunity:
Rising geopolitical tensions are playing a critical role in accelerating the growth of the Counter UAS market. Escalating border conflicts such as those between the United States and Mexico, Ukraine and Russia, India and Pakistan, and disputes in the East China Sea are driving substantial opportunities for unmanned aircraft systems.
For instance, in January 2023, U.S. Border Patrol reported that human smugglers were deploying small drones to monitor patrol movements. Also, in January 2025, India’s Border Security Force (BSF) intercepted 63 drones, with over 260 recovered throughout 2024 and sent for forensic analysis.
The scale of drone utilization in active conflict zones is also expanding rapidly. On March 10, 2025, Ukraine announced a USD 2.6 billion plan to procure 4.5 million FPV drones to advance its military capabilities. In Fiscal Year 2024, Japan’s Ministry of Defense observed 30 Chinese drones near its southwestern islands amid military exercises in the East China Sea. These developments underline a growing global demand for advanced anti-drone solutions to secure national borders and counter emerging aerial threats.
Market Trends:
Rapid integration of artificial intelligence (AI), machine learning (ML), and advanced electronic warfare capabilities into Counter UAS is emerging as a major trend in market. AI and ML are transforming detection processes by enabling systems to analyse large volumes of sensor data, identify anomalies, and recognize drone signals through advanced image and video analytics.
Moreover, advancements in electronic warfare (EW) are expanding opportunities in the Counter UAS market. Modern UAV countermeasure systems are being developed with advanced signal processing algorithms capable of jamming drone communications and GPS navigation with high precision.
This solution offers non-kinetic methods for intercepting identified threats while inflicting minimal collateral damage to the surrounding environment. As a result, the demand for directed energy weapons (DEW), such as high-powered microwave and laser systems, is rising exponentially.
Restraints & Challenges:
Stringent export control regulations are expected to restrain revenue growth of the Counter-Unmanned Aerial System (C-UAS) market. In several countries, regulations strictly limit the jamming technologies, such as RF jamming and GPS spoofing, for commercial use due to safety and legal concerns. For instance, The U.S. Department of Defense (DoD) imposes strict limitations on the use of C-UAS technologies in non-military applications.
Moreover, many of these systems demonstrate limited capability in detecting and tracking small UAS weighing less than 55 pounds. Additionally, only a few solutions are capable of effectively jamming or disabling such drones, and even those are typically effective only within a range of approximately 1,000 feet.
Technology Segment Insights and Analysis:
Based on the Technology, the Counter UAS Market is segmented into Detection and Mitigation.
Detection segment will account for substantial revenue share in 2024. Rising frequency and complexity of unauthorized drone incursions across military, critical infrastructure, and civilian airspace propelled the demand for C-UAS. Radar-based systems widely adopted owing to their wide-area coverage and ability to detect high-speed UAS, also in challenging weather conditions. RF-based solutions are highly used for passive detection and classification of drones based on communication signals. EO/IR sensors provide high-resolution visual and thermal imagery to support precise threat verification.

End-Use Segment Insights and Analysis:
Based on the End-Use, the Counter UAS Market is segmented into Government Agencies and Commercial.
Commercial segment is expected to register a significant revenue growth rate by 2032. Increasing drone-related security threats targeting civilian and private infrastructure are expected to propel the growth. Airports following alleged long-range drone attacks, airports have become high-priority targets. For instance, On 21st December 2024, Russia’s Federal Air Transport Agency has temporarily suspended landings and takeoffs at Kazan International Airport and imposed flight restrictions at Gagarin Airport owing to drone attack.
Moreover, industrial facilities and private compounds are actively investing in layered detection and mitigation systems to ensure operational continuity and public safety. Additionally, strategic collaborations further expected to accelerate the deployment of cloud-based drone monitoring platforms for protect critical assets. In 9th April 2025, United States-based SkySafe collaborated with Motorola Solutions to provide cloud-based drone monitoring with real-time and historical drone data.

North America Counter-Unmanned Aerial System (C-UAS) Market:
North America registered the highest market share in the Counter-Unmanned Aerial System (C-UAS) Market. Rapid investments in defense and military expenditure to strengthen national security are expected to be the key revenue contributor in 2024. In fiscal year the U.S. Department of Defense (DoD) allocates USD 824.3 billion, reflecting a USD 26.8 billion increase over the fiscal year 2023 budget.
The DoD invests significantly towards developing Directed Energy Weapon (DEW) system. In Fiscal year 2025, The DoD has requested USD 789.7 million for directed energy weapons programs. In 5th December 2025, The DoD signed a classified strategy for countering unmanned systems. This strategy will accelerate the C-UAS market in United States by enhancing rapid deployment of counter-drone technologies, and prioritizing defense at critical sites through initiatives like the Replicator 2 program.
Moreover, Rapid Installation-Counter small Unmanned Aircraft Systems (I-CsUAS) is expected to fuel revenue growth over the forecast period. For instance, in 13th March 2025, Anduril Industries, Inc. received a 10-year IDIQ contract of USD 642 million with the U.S. Marine Corps to deliver I-CsUA system.
Asia Pacific Counter-Unmanned Aerial System (C-UAS) Market:
Asia Pacific is expected to register fastest revenue growth by 2032. Rising geopolitical challenges in this region has accelerated deployment of C-UAS. The United States restricted the sale of its advanced C-UAS technologies to select allies owing to security threat. As a result, Chinese manufactured of C-UAS is expected to significantly drive revenue growth.
Chinese defense companies are actively promoting their latest solutions for countering unmanned aerial vehicles (UAVs), which are anticipated to generate substantial revenue share over the forecast period. In 22nd February 2025, Chinese state-owned enterprise Poly Technologies launched its laser-based C-UAS defense system at the International Defense Exhibition (IDEX) in Abu Dhabi. Also, In 14th November 2024, China Aerospace Science and Technology Corporation, launched next-generation mobile air defense weapons system FK-4000 which is designed to neutralize enemy drones from a distance of up to two miles.
The South Korean government planning to increase budget to double military UAV capabilities by 2026 to strengthen national security against potential UAV threats from North Korea. In December 22nd 2023, South Korean based aerospace and defense manufacturer Hanwha Systems Co. signed two contracts of USD 26.9 million to deploy anti-drone solutions in strategically important areas.
Europe Counter-Unmanned Aerial System (C-UAS) Market:
Europe contributed a substantial revenue share in 2024. The Russia-Ukraine conflict fueled the deployment of C-UAS across the Europe. Increase in military budgets are supporting revenue growth in the Europe. According to SIPRI, In 2024, NATO’s military budget increased by 12%, reaching USD 2.2 Billion. Additionally, the NATO Security Investment Programme, which witnessed a growth of 30% with allocation of USD 1.4 Billion in 2024, further accelerates the demand for C-UAS systems.
In 6th January 2025, Israel-based military technology company Elbit Systems Ltd., signed a USD 60 million contract to deliver its multi-layered Counter-Unmanned Aerial Systems (C-UAS) to a NATO member state in Europe. The contract is scheduled to be executed over a three-year period. Moreover, In 30th January 2025, The Dutch Ministry of Defense has announced plans to procure 22 mobile air-defense systems from Germany’s Rheinmetall. The contract was signed for USD 1.35 billion aimed at enhancing protection for ground forces against the growing threat of unmanned aerial systems (UAS).

Strategic Developments in Counter-Unmanned Aerial System (C-UAS) Market:
- On October 15th 2024, United States based Teledyne FLIR, launched Cerberus XL C-UAS air domain awareness and counter-drone platform at this week’s Association of the U.S. Army (AUSA) conference in Washington. The company also announced the signing of a USD 31 million contract with Norway’s Kongsberg Defense & Aerospace to supply Cerberus XL systems as part of a comprehensive counter-drone solution for Ukrainian forces.
- On February 26th 2025, Airbus introduced a new counter-unmanned aerial system (C-UAS) concept known as the Low-cost Air Defense (LOAD) system, featuring integration of up to three guided missiles. The system is designed for reusability and autonomous operation, based on a modified version of the company’s Do-DT25 aerial target drone.
